#5a194c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5a194c is composed of 35.3% red, 9.8%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.2% magenta, 15.6% yellow and 64.7% black. It has a hue angle of 312.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 22.5%. #5a194c color hex could be obtained by blending #b43298 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#5a194c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d040b is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5a194c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b383a is the less saturated color, while #700359 is the most saturated one.
